Gatorade was developed in 1965 by researchers at the University of Florida to help football players combat dehydration. The drink quickly gained popularity due to its effectiveness in replenishing electrolytes lost through sweat. Today, Gatorade is available in various formulations, all commonly packaged in plastic bottles. These bottles are designed for portability and durability, making them a staple in sports bags and convenience stores. The primary advantage of Gatorade plastic bottles is their ability to deliver hydration quickly, but they also contribute to plastic waste, highlighting the need for responsible use.
The standard Gatorade bottle is made from polyethylene terephthalate (PET) plastic, which is lightweight and shatter-resistant. PET is approved for food contact and helps preserve the drink's quality by preventing leakage and contamination. Gatorade offers several bottle sizes, ranging from 12 ounces to 32 ounces, to meet different hydration needs. The bottles feature a wide mouth for easy drinking and are often labeled with nutritional information. The design prioritizes functionality, with a grip-friendly shape that prevents slipping during exercise. Despite these features, the single-use nature of most bottles raises environmental concerns.
Electrolyte replacement is a key benefit of Gatorade, especially for athletes engaged in prolonged physical activity. The drink contains sodium, potassium, and carbohydrates, which help maintain fluid balance and energy levels. When consumed from a plastic bottle, Gatorade provides a sterile and measured dose, reducing the risk of contamination. For intense workouts, Gatorade can be more effective than water alone in preventing cramps and fatigue. However, it is important to note that Gatorade is not necessary for casual hydration and should be used primarily during high-exertion scenarios to avoid excess sugar intake.
The environmental impact of Gatorade plastic bottles is significant. PET plastic is derived from petroleum, a non-renewable resource, and manufacturing bottles consumes energy and water. After use, many bottles end up in landfills or oceans, where they can take centuries to decompose. Recycling rates for plastic bottles vary by region, but overall, a large percentage are not properly recycled. Consumers can mitigate this impact by choosing larger bottles to reduce waste per ounce or opting for powdered Gatorade mixes that use reusable containers. Additionally, supporting brands with recycled content encourages a circular economy.
Recycling Gatorade bottles correctly is essential for reducing environmental harm. Before recycling, rinse the bottle to remove any residue and check local guidelines, as caps and bottles may need to be separated. Most curbside programs accept PET bottles, but contamination can lead to rejection. If recycling is not available, consider repurposing bottles for storage or crafts. Ultimately, reducing single-use plastic consumption is the most effective strategy. Alternatives like stainless steel water bottles filled with Gatorade mix offer a sustainable option without sacrificing hydration benefits.
